r语言 - "命名空间"文件中指令"导入"中的空名称



当尝试从gitlab安装我的包时,我得到错误消息

Fehler in asChar(e[-1L]) : 
empty name in directive 'import' in 'NAMESPACE' file

installation of package ‘...’ had non-zero exit status

我的NAMESPACE文件如下所示:

# Generated by roxygen2: do not edit by hand
export(daten_generieren)
export(erzeuge_COVID_grafik)
export(num_zsmfassen)
import(dplyr)
import(magrittr)

我不确定错误信息意味着什么或如何解决这个问题。我猜这个错误意味着没有任何导入,但当然不是这样。

我在使用devtools::document()时遇到了类似的问题,并得到了奇怪的错误信息-Error in asChar(ivars) : empty name in directive 'importFrom' in 'NAMESPACE' file.

根据roxygen2 github讨论的建议-我删除了命名空间文件并使用roxygen2重新构建它,它就消失了。

https://github.com/r-lib/roxygen2/issues/1137

相关内容

  • 没有找到相关文章